[IDEM libro octagensimo septimo digestorum. ] §50.17.67.prQuotiens idem sermo duas sententias exprimit, ea potissimum excipiatur, quae rei gerendae aptior est.
[THE SAME, in the eighty-seventh book of the Digests.] Whenever the same language expresses two meanings, that one should by preference be accepted which is better adapted to the transaction of the business.
